Leading English golf journalists recently visited counties Antrim and Down, sponsored by Tourism Ireland and Tourism NI, to promote the region’s golf and hospitality.

They played at prestigious courses including Templepatrick Golf Club, Castlerock Golf Club, and Royal Portrush, which will host The Open in 2025.

The itinerary included scenic explorations along the Causeway Coastal Route, featuring iconic sites like the Giant’s Causeway and Carrick-a-Rede Rope Bridge.

Tourism Ireland aims to encourage English golf holidaymakers by showcasing Northern Ireland’s exceptional golf offerings and hospitality, emphasizing that golf tourism extends beyond just playing a round.

Julie Wakley, Tourism Ireland’s London head, shared: “Golf is the world’s largest sports-related travel market and Tourism Ireland is working hard to drive home the message that a golfing holiday in Ireland is about much more than a round of 18 holes – the combination of our world-class golf and our unique brand of hospitality plays a key role in attracting golfers from Britain and around the world. We’re also taking every opportunity to highlight the fact that The Open will return to Royal Portrush next year and the Ryder Cup will take place at Adare Manor in 2027. We were delighted to invite this group of journalists to Northern Ireland to experience some of our top courses for themselves. Their articles and online content will reachms of golf fans – so this visit is a great opportunity to inspire a wide audience of prospective English golf holidaymakers to take their next golf holiday in Ireland.”
